The communities of Machias, Lubec, Eastport, and Calais (self-named the Way DownEast area), were provided a unique opportunity to work together with the Maine Office of Tourism and Northern Forest Center on a Community Destination Academy.

The Community Destination Academy (CDA) program brings together a team of business, non-profit, and municipal leaders to build a common set of skills and knowledge that enables collaborative destination development project implementation and marketing.

The Way DownEast Community Destination Academy included 3 professionally led workshops and training sessions designed to prepare Way DownEast communities to collaboratively implement tourism-based destination development and management projects.  The CDA includes technical and financial assistance to help communities quickly implement a short-term, highly visible destination development project in their community.

What is Destination Development?

Destination Development is a long-term community planning process undertaken by a group of dedicated leaders & doers – municipal, business, non-profit and residents – to pursue and implement a common vision and strategic plan to increase, decrease, or otherwise manage tourism.

The goal of Destination Development is to create a sustainable community that is economically, environmentally, culturally and socially pleasing to residents and existing businesses, and that attracts new visitors, residents and businesses.

What is a Destination?

A Destination is a “place worthy of travel for an extended visit that has a critical mass of attractions, lodging, dining and services for visitors to stay comfortably enjoying an array of choices to satisfy them for an extended period of time.

Attractions are the magnet that pull people to visit any destination.  Destination systems are composed of: Transportation, attractions, meals and lodging, retail opportunities, information, promotion, services, and amenities.

The Maine Office of Tourism (MOT) promotes Maine as a tourism destination and works to support and expand the state’s tourism industry through marketing and PR campaigns, industry outreach, Destination Development, regional and organizational grants, and other programs that highlight the core natural and cultural assets of Maine.

The Northern Forest Center is a leader in Destination Development in the Northern Forest, a vast expanse of forest spanning northern Maine, New Hampshire, Vermont, and New York.  The Northern Forest Center is dedicated to strengthening rural communities and advancing the rural economy.  Destination Development is just one aspect of their work.
